"Originally focused on Italian fare, Truth Restaurant’s brunch proved so popular with the Bronzeville community that they made it available all day. The casual spot serves French toast flights, biscuits & gravy, and Cajun crawfish omelets indoors and on its tented, heated patio. Fans of the old menu will find spicy grilled chicken alfredo pasta and calamari fritti available for lunch. Online ordering is available." - Naomi Waxman
"The large outdoor space at Black-owned Truth Italian is perfect for a date, and the covered patio means you can’t use the weather as an excuse to cancel. Also worth noting - this place serves a fantastic breakfast (with lots of french toast variations) seven days a week, and their long mimosa menu makes it ideal for a boozy weekend brunch.
